How to assess autopsy information responsibly

When encountering reports about an autopsy related to Dr Jackson Gates or any private individual, responsible assessment starts with source hierarchy. Official medical examiner or coroner statements carry the most weight, followed by recognized news organizations with editorial standards. Social media posts, forum comments, and unreferenced documents should be treated as unverified until corroborated. Checking document metadata, author history, and cross-referencing with authoritative outlets reduces the risk of amplifying inaccuracies.

  1. Identify the entity that would legally authorize an autopsy (usually a medical examiner or coroner).
  2. Search official channels, such as government or institutional sites, for public statements.
  3. Review independent, reputable news coverage before accepting details from anonymous sources.
  4. Note whether claims include verifiable identifiers like case numbers or facilities.
